@media (min-width:320px) and (max-width:767px){.as-comitati-container .comitati-card{width:100%}.comitati-popup .popup-comitati-content{flex-direction:column;max-height:500px;overflow:auto;padding:35px 0 20px 20px!important;width:90%!important}.popup-comitati-content .popup-comitati-header{border-bottom:2px solid #e5e5e5;border-right:0;padding:0;width:100%}.popup-comitati-content .popup-comitati-desc{width:100%}}.as-comitati-container{align-items:center;display:flex;flex-wrap:wrap;gap:20px;justify-content:center;width:100%}.comitati-card{background:#fff;border:2px solid #e5e5e5;border-radius:10px;box-shadow:0 7px 29px 0 hsla(240,5%,41%,.2);overflow:hidden;padding:20px;position:relative;transition:all .3s ease-in-out;width:32.3%}.popup-comitati-responsabili{display:flex;gap:10px;margin-bottom:50px}.responsabile-item{align-items:center;border:2px solid #f5f5f7;border-radius:100vmax;display:flex;gap:10px;min-height:50px;padding:5px 10px 5px 5px;width:auto}.responsabile-item .responsabile-name{font-size:14px;font-weight:600}.responsabile-item img{height:50px;object-fit:contain;width:50px}.comitati-title{color:var(--blue);font-size:18px;font-weight:700}.comitati-subtitle{color:#666;font-size:15px}.comitati-content,.comitati-info{align-items:center;display:flex}.comitati-info{gap:15px;width:100%}.comitati-info img{border-radius:100vmax;height:auto;object-fit:contain;width:50px}.assoesco-arrow-1{cursor:pointer;height:40px;margin-top:5px;rotate:45deg}.assoesco-arrow-1 path{fill:var(--blue)}.comitati-img{align-items:center;display:flex;justify-content:center}.comitati img{height:auto;object-fit:cover;padding:70px 0 30px;width:43%}.member-desc p{margin:0}.comitati-popup{align-items:center;background:rgba(0,0,0,.8);display:flex;height:100vh;justify-content:center;left:0;opacity:0;position:fixed;top:0;transition:opacity .3s ease,visibility .3s ease;visibility:hidden;width:100vw;z-index:1000}.comitati-popup.show{opacity:1;visibility:visible}.popup-comitati-content{animation-duration:.4s;animation-fill-mode:forwards;background:#fff;border-radius:10px;display:flex;flex-direction:column;gap:20px;height:700px;max-width:870px;opacity:0;padding:40px;position:relative;width:80%}.popup-comitati-content.show{animation-name:fadeInDownContent}.popup-comitati-content.hide{animation-name:fadeOutUpContent}.popup-comitati-header .comitati-title{line-height:19px;margin-top:10px;text-align:center}.popup-comitati-desc{align-items:center;height:600px;margin:0;overflow:auto;text-align:left;width:100%}.popup-desc p{margin:0}.popup-desc p span{font-size:14px}.popup-comitati-header{border-right:2px solid #e5e5e5;padding-right:20px;width:19%}.popup-comitati-header .comitati-img img{padding:0;width:100px}